/* 
================================
Skin styles for DotNetNuke
================================
*/   

body { width:998px; margin:0; color:#000000; background-image:url(images/bg.gif)}
body, td {font-family:Tahoma; font-size:10px;}

br{font-size:10px}

.pagemaster {
	width: 1000px;
	height: 100%;	
	background-color: #f7f8f8;
	margin:0px 0px 0px 0px; 
	padding:0px 0px 0px 0px;
}
.skinmaster {
	
margin:0px 0px 0px 0px; 
	padding:0px 0px 0px 0px;
}
.skinheader {
}
.skingradient {
	background-image: url(gradient_DkBlue.jpg); 
	 
}
.controlpanel {
	width: 100%;
	background-color: #f7f8f8;
}


.toppane {
	width: 100%;
	background-color: transparent;
	padding-left: 6px;
	padding-right: 4px;
	padding-top: 6px;
}

.contentpaneright{

padding: 5px 0px 0px 0px


}

.contentpaneleft{
background-color: transparent;
padding: 14px 0px 0px 0px
}


.bannerpane{
	padding-left: 10px;

}
.leftpane {
	width:210px;
	background-color: #ffffff;
	padding: 5px 0px 0px 0px

}
.contentpane {
	width: 998px;
	background-color: #ffffff;
	padding: 5px 0px 0px 0px

}

.leftpanex {
padding-left: 20px;
	width: 175px;
	background: #e9e9e9;
}
.contentpanex {
	width: 100%;
	background-color: transparent;
	padding-left: 6px;
	padding-right: 4px;
	padding-top: 6px;
}

.contentpanebll {
	width: 145px;
	
	padding: 10px 4px 10px 0px

}

.contentpanebl {
	width: 145px;
	
	padding: 10px 2px 10px 0px

}

.contentpanebr {
	width: 145px;
	
	padding: 10px 0px 10px 2px

}

.contentpanebrr {
	width: 145px;

	
	padding: 10px 0px 10px 4px

}
.rightpane {
	width: 200px;
	background-color: #ffffff;
	padding: 5px 0px 10px 10px;
	margin-right:0px;

}
.bottompane {

}


.StandardButton {
  background: #7994cb none; 
  color: #ffffff;
  font-family: verdana, sans-serif; 
  font-size: 11px;
  font-weight: normal;
}

.Head {
   font-family: Tahoma, Arial, Helvetica;
   font-size:  18px;
   font-weight: normal;
   color: #333333;
}






input,textarea{
   font-family:Tahoma;
   color:#464646; 
   font-size:10px;
} 

.SF{
	font-family: Tahoma;
	font-size: 10px;
	color: #000000;
	text-decoration: none;
}












.MenuTab
{
	
	background-repeat: no-repeat;
	height: 8px;
	background-color: #ffffff;
	menualignment: right;
font-family: Tahoma;
font-size: 11px; 
font-weight: bold; 
font-style: normal;
}

.Breadcrumbs{
color: #000000;
}


.MainMenu_MenuContainer TD {
background-color: transparent;
padding-left: 0px;
padding-right: 0px;
padding-top: 0px;
padding-bottom: 0px;
}

.MainMenu_MenuBreak {
border-bottom: #404040 0px solid; 
border-left: #FF8080 0px solid; 
border-top: #FF8080 0px solid;  
border-right: #404040 0px solid; 
background-color: transparent; 
color: #333333; 
font-family: Tahoma;
font-size: 8px; 
font-weight: bold; 
font-style: normal;
}

.Normal {
font-family: Tahoma;
font-size: 11px;
}

.MainMenu_MenuBar TD {
cursor: pointer; 
cursor: hand; 
height:16px;
display: none;
}

.MainMenu_MenuItem {
font-family: Tahoma;
font-size: 11px; 
font-weight: bold; 
padding-right: 0px;
border-left: transparent 0px solid;
border-right: transparent 0px solid;
border-bottom: transparent 0px solid;
border-top: transparent 0px solid; 
font-style: normal; 
color: #2A629D;
background: transparent;
height: 25px;
padding-left: 10px;
padding-right: 10px;
padding-top: 0px;
padding-bottom:0px;
BORDER-BOTTOM: #ffffff 1px solid;
}


/* Menu for Skin Comp */


.RootTab TD, .ActiveRootTab TD, .SelectedRootTab TD, .BreadcrumbRootTab TD {
padding-left: 0px;
padding-right: 2px;
text-align: left;
height: 25px;
font-weight: bold;
font-family: Tahoma;
font-size: 11px;
background-color: transparent;
display: block;

}


/* this is the colour in the dropdown menu */

.MainMenu_SubMenu {

cursor: pointer; 
cursor: hand; 
background-color: #efefef; 
font-family: Tahoma;
font-size: 11px; 

font-style: normal; 
color: #efefef;
filter:progid:DXImageTransform.Microsoft.Shadow(color='#efefef', Direction=0, Strength=0) ;
border-left:  #FFFFFF 0px solid; 
border-right: #4C648E 0px solid; 
border-top: #ffffff 0px solid;
border-bottom: #ffffff 0px solid;
padding-left: 0px;
padding-right: 0px;
padding-top: 0px;
padding-bottom: 0px;
}

.MainMenu_MenuItemSel {
color: #ec9545; 

background-color: #ffffff;
font-family: Tahoma;
font-size: 11px; 

font-style: normal; 
height: 25px;
border-left: #ffffff 0px solid; 
border-right: #ffffff 0px solid; 
border-bottom: #ffffff 0px solid;
border-top: #ffffff 0px solid; 
padding-left: 10px;
padding-right: 10px;
padding-top: 0px;
padding-bottom: 0px;
}


.MainMenu_RootMenuArrow, .MainMenu_MenuIcon, .MainMenu_MenuArrow {
display: none;
}


.MenuHdr .MenuHdr A, .MenuHdr A:Active, .MenuHdr A:Hover, .MenuHdr A:Visited, 
.MenuHdr A:Link .MenuItem A:Hover, .MenuItem HR
{ 
  font-size: 10pt;  font-weight: normal; padding-bottom: 2px; FONT-FAMILY: verdana
  background-color: #f2f0e4; padding-top: 2px; cursor: pointer; color: #2A629D; text-align: center;  PADDING-RIGHT: 10px;
}
.MenuHdr A:Hover{
	text-decoration: none;
	width: 100%;
	padding-top:2px;
	background-color: #f2f0e4;
  	padding-bottom: 2px;
	cursor: default;
	cursor: pointer;
	color: #666666;
	text-align: center;
	PADDING-RIGHT: 0px;
}

.MenuItem, .MenuItemMouseOver
{
 	font-size: 8pt;
	text-align: right;
	font-weight: normal;
	padding-bottom: 2px;
	FONT-FAMILY:verdana;
	background-color: #fffffff;
	padding-top: 2px;
	text-decoration: none;
	color: #666666;
	PADDING-RIGHT: 0px;
	BORDER-BOTTOM: #999999 1px solid;
}

.MenuItem A, .MenuItem A:Active, .MenuItem A:Visited, .MenuItem HR,.MenuItem A:Link
{
  	text-decoration: none;
	color: #666666;
	width: 100%;
	padding-top: 8px;
  	padding-bottom: 2px;
	cursor: default;
	cursor: pointer;
	PADDING-RIGHT: 10px;
}


.MenuItemMouseOver A, .MenuItemMouseOver A:Active, .MenuItem HR, .MenuItemMouseOver A:Hover, .MenuItemMouseOver A:Visited, .MenuItemMouseOver A:Link
{
	text-decoration: none;
	width: 100%;
	padding-top: 8px;
	background-color: #f2f0e4;
  	padding-bottom: 2px;
	cursor: default;	
	cursor: pointer;
	color: #666666;
	PADDING-RIGHT: 10px;
}

.MenuItemMouseOver
{
	background-color: #ffffff!Important; 
}

.Dmax    {
   font-family: Tahoma;
	font-size: 9px; 
	font-weight: normal;
   	text-decoration:    none;
   	color:  #0e1a75;
}

.Dmax a:hover    {
   font-family: Tahoma;
	font-size: 9px; 
	font-weight: normal;
   	text-decoration:    none;
   	color:  #0e1a75;
}

.Dmax a:link {
	font-family: Tahoma;
	font-size: 9px; 
	font-weight: normal;
   	text-decoration:    none;
   	color:  #0e1a75;

}

.Dmax a:visited  {
	font-family: Tahoma;
	font-size: 9px; 
	font-weight: normal;
   	text-decoration:    none;
   	color:  #0e1a75;
}

.Dmax a:active   {
	font-family: Tahoma;
	font-size: 9px; 
	font-weight: bold;
   	text-decoration:    none;
   	color:  #0e1a75;
}


.orangeLink a:hover{font-weight: bold; font-size: 10px; color: rgb(255, 153, 0); font-family: Arial; text-align: left; text-decoration:underline}

.orangeLink a:link{font-weight: bold; font-size: 10px; color: rgb(255, 153, 0); font-family: Arial; text-align: left; text-decoration:none}

.orangeLink a:active{font-weight: bold; font-size: 10px; color: rgb(255, 153, 0); font-family: Arial; text-align: left; text-decoration:none}

.orangeLink a:visited{font-weight: bold; font-size: 10px; color: rgb(255, 153, 0); font-family: Arial; text-align: left; text-decoration:none}

.leftPaneMenu a{display:block;}
.leftPaneMenu a:hover{ padding-top: 5px; padding-left: 0px; padding-bottom: 5px; text-decoration:underline;}

.leftPaneMenu a:link{ padding-top: 5px; padding-left: 0px; padding-bottom: 5px; text-decoration:none;}

.leftPaneMenu a:active{ padding-top: 5px; padding-left: 0px; padding-bottom: 5px; text-decoration:none;}

.leftPaneMenu a:visited{ padding-top: 5px; padding-left: 0px; padding-bottom: 5px; text-decoration:none;}

.leftPaneMenu {border-bottom: 1px solid rgb(204, 204, 204); padding-top: 5px; padding-left: 8px; padding-bottom: 5px; text-decoration:none;}

.SkinC a:hover    {
   font-family: Tahoma;
	font-size: 9px; 
	font-weight: bold;
   	text-decoration:    none;
   	color:  #2a629d;
}

.SkinC a:link {
	font-family: Tahoma;
	font-size: 9px; 
	font-weight: bold;
   	text-decoration:    none;
   	color:  #2a629d;

}

.SkinC a:visited  {
	font-family: Tahoma;
	font-size: 9px; 
	font-weight: bold;
   	text-decoration:    none;
   	color:  #2a629d;
}

.SkinC a:active   {
	font-family: Tahoma;
	font-size: 9px; 
	font-weight: bold;
   	text-decoration:    none;
   	color:  #2a629d;
